Transaction 2922491b894bcfaa114062f3a762dd385534d677cf9ea7f0d94391656e83ef07
1 Input
2 Outputs
- 2922491b894bcfaa114062f3a762dd385534d677cf9ea7f0d94391656e83ef07:0
- 2922491b894bcfaa114062f3a762dd385534d677cf9ea7f0d94391656e83ef07:1
value 493527
address 1D9KFgrkxuLpbaaTyk3PCu78kV4iFqtFCj
value 514804
address 32VBHoCzmCVkYyy2rjxDSYXg3zwjZ6VvTv